Former Cyprus President Questioned in 'Sandy Affair' Investigation
Former President Nicos Anastasiades has been questioned by investigators in the 'Sandy affair' in Cyprus, marking him as the first prominent figure to be probed. The investigation is expanding to include other former ministers, judges, and officials named in relevant messages.
